Your Hewlett Packard Pavilion Notebook DV2 Series DV2045TU supports up to 2 in 2 slots and modules must be installed 1 at a time.

Install in matched pairs to utilize Dual Channel mode. Compatible with upto 667MHz modules. Mixing module speeds will default to the lowest speed.
